This chapter of the Municipal Code of the Town of Johnstown,
New York, 2008, as amended may be known, cited and referred to as
the Town of Johnstown Zoning Code. In this chapter, it is, at times
referred to as the "Code."
Pursuant to the authority conferred by Article 16 of the Town
Law of the State of New York and the Municipal Home Rule Law, the
Town Board of the Town of Johnstown hereby adopts and enacts The Town
of Johnstown Code.
This chapter is enacted for the following purposes:
A. To implement and promote in a good-faith manner the recommendations
of the Comprehensive Plan, such as:
(1) Preserve the Town's rural character.
(2) Facilitate orderly development.
(3) Provide for and encourage new development compatible with existing
uses and Town character.
B. To lessen congestion in the streets.
C. To secure safety from fire, flood, panic and other dangers.
D. To promote health and the general welfare.
E. To provide adequate light and air.
F. To prevent the overcrowding of land.
G. To avoid undue concentration of population.
H. To facilitate the adequate provision of transportation, water, sewerage,
schools, parks and other public requirements.
I. To conserve the value of buildings.
J. To encourage the most appropriate use of land throughout the Town
and its relations with incorporated municipalities and unincorporated
villages and/or settlements.
No building or structure shall be erected, constructed, moved,
altered, rebuilt or enlarged, nor shall any land, water or building
be used, designed or arranged to be used for any purpose except in
compliance with this Zoning Law.
All buildings under construction at the time this Zoning Law
is adopted shall conform to the Zoning Law in effect at the time relevant
approvals were issued and in compliance with all conditions of said
approvals.
The Town of Johnstown Zoning Code shall take effect at the time
and in the manner provided by law.
